Ghee Rye Lee is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Surgery and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Ghee Rye Lee has authored 8 papers receiving a total of 180 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 3 papers in Molecular Biology, 3 papers in Surgery and 3 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Ghee Rye Lee’s work include Heme Oxygenase-1 and Carbon Monoxide (3 papers), Spinal Fractures and Fixation Techniques (2 papers) and SARS-CoV-2 detection and testing (2 papers). Ghee Rye Lee is often cited by papers focused on Heme Oxygenase-1 and Carbon Monoxide (3 papers), Spinal Fractures and Fixation Techniques (2 papers) and SARS-CoV-2 detection and testing (2 papers). Ghee Rye Lee collaborates with scholars based in United States, Brazil and Norway. Ghee Rye Lee's co-authors include Rose Lee, James E. Kirby, Ramy Arnaout, Cody Callahan, Christina Yen, Kenny Smith, Annie Cheng, Rohit Arora, Leo E. Otterbein and Shahzad Shaefi and has published in prestigious journals such as Clinical Infectious Diseases, Journal of Clinical Microbiology and Arteriosclerosis Thrombosis and Vascular Biology.
